Our client is an industry leader delivering innovative software and communications technologies that power the next generation of space systems, digital ground segments, and network orchestration platforms. Their pioneering work supports global satellite communications and advanced R&D programmes across Europe, helping shape the future of connected space infrastructure.
We are looking for a Project Manager who is highly motivated, technically savvy, and passionate about innovation. This is an exciting opportunity to lead complex projects at the intersection of space systems, network orchestration, and autonomous digital networks. You’ll work closely with software engineers, system architects, and research partners overseeing the full project lifecycle from planning to delivery. If you thrive in a fast‑paced environment and enjoy managing multidisciplinary teams working on cutting‑edge satellite communications and European R&D initiatives, this role is for you.
Key Responsibilities- Lead complex software and systems projects from concept to delivery
- Manage project scope, objectives, deliverables, and success criteria in line with strategic goals
- Develop detailed project plans, schedules, budgets, and resource allocations
- Oversee project governance, including progress reviews, risk management, and change control
- Monitor budgets, forecasts, expenditures, and resource usage to ensure efficiency
- Identify and mitigate programme and technical risks, proactively resolving issues
- Act as the main point of contact for customers, partners, and funding bodies
- Manage subcontractors and suppliers to ensure timely and high‑quality delivery
- Prepare documentation, reports, and presentations for internal and external stakeholders
- Contribute to bid and proposal work, providing project management input for new tenders
- Promote continuous improvement by capturing lessons learned and implementing best practices
